The ductile iron rising stem gate valve features a lifting stem design, where the valve stem and gate are connected via threads. Rotation of the handwheel causes the valve stem to move up and down in sync with the gate, with the length of the stem’s exposed section varying according to the valve’s opening degree.

Characteristics

This valve has a bidirectional sealing structure, which can be installed horizontally or vertically, and the flow direction of the medium is not restricted; When installed vertically, it is recommended to have the handwheel facing upwards for easy operation.

Advantages

1. Intuitive status and high efficiency: The valve stem is exposed and rises/falls synchronously with the gate. Operators can directly determine the opening degree by the length of the exposed stem, improving inspection efficiency and avoiding misjudgment.

2. Convenient maintenance: Key components like the stem and packing box are exposed. Daily maintenance, lubrication, and packing replacement can be done without disassembling the valve body, reducing downtime and costs.

Frequently Asked Questions

What are the main advantages of a rising stem gate valve?
The primary advantages include an intuitive opening status that is easy to monitor and simplified maintenance, as key components are exposed and can be serviced without disassembling the valve body.
Can this valve be installed in any orientation?
Yes, it features a bidirectional sealing structure and can be installed both horizontally and vertically. When installed vertically, it is recommended to keep the handwheel facing upwards.
What materials are used for the valve body and sealing?
The valve body is typically made of cast iron, ductile iron, or cast steel. The sealing rings are available in NBR or EPDM to ensure zero leakage.
What are the typical application scenarios for this valve?
It is commonly used in industrial and commercial HVAC systems for cold/hot water circulation and in fire protection water system main pipelines.
What is the working temperature range?
The valve is designed to operate effectively within a temperature range of -20°C to 120°C.
